Community Health of Central Washington is seeking an experienced and collaborative RN Manager to provide organization-wide nursing practice leadership and drive clinical consistency, competency, safety, and innovation across our ambulatory sites and programs.
Under the direction of the Director of Clinical Programming & Innovation (DCPI), this role partners with nursing, clinics, programs, and organizational leaders to translate strategic priorities into effective clinical programs, standardized workflows, evidence-based practices, and measurable improvements in care.
This is a unique opportunity for an RN leader who enjoys developing people, improving systems, strengthening clinical practice, and leading change across multiple sites. This is a full-time position (40 hrs/wk, M-F).
Qualifications:
• BSN and minimum of 3 years ambulatory clinical experience as an RN is required; MSN is preferred
• Prior experience in nursing leadership, training, and/or education required
• Advanced experience using an EHR (preferably EPIC) to support clinical workflows, documentation, reporting, and quality improvement required
• WA RN license and BLS is required
• Current driver’s license and auto insurance is required
• Fall Prevention Certification or willingness to obtain is preferred
• Immunizations are required prior to start date (COVID, Hep B (3), Tdap, MMR (2), Varicella (2), TB/PPD, FLU)
• Pre-employment drug screen is required
